    Twice now since I've been using F@H, it's crashed taking hours of CPU time with it. The first time I lost about 71% of a work unit, due to a communications error with the server:

    "[06:21:45] Completed 355000 out of 500000 steps (71)
    [06:33:02] CoreStatus = 1 (1)
    [06:33:02] Client-core communications error: ERROR 0x1
    [06:33:02] Deleting current work unit & continuing...
    [06:33:22] - Preparing to get new work unit...
    [06:33:24] + Attempting to get work packet
    [06:33:24] - Connecting to assignment server
    [06:33:27] + Could not connect to Assignment Server
    [06:33:27] + Could not connect to Assignment Server 2
    [06:33:27] + Couldn't get work instructions.
    [06:33:27] - Error: Attempt #1 to get work failed, and no other work to do.
    Waiting before retry."

    Which prompted me to stop using it. I retried it the other day, got one WU completed. My PC crashed again today, and no surprise, F@H lost its WU again:

    "[16:33:30] Completed 480000 out of 500000 steps (96)"

    Originally posted by Livy@14 February 2004 - 13:44
    if anyone has probslems using the -forceSSE command with amd processors, there is a beta gromacs core which fixes the problem. it will be automatically distributed soon if you dont want to use a beta core.

    http://www.stanford.edu/group/pandeg...ing/beta-core/

    to install, download the new core. close folding@home, and put the new core in the f@h folder, then run f@h again and it will use the new core for gromacs WU's
